After opening with a special edition on GLAM, this second instalment of THE ULTIMATE GENRE GUIDE focuses on the 1990s phenomenon of BRITPOP.
For many the era was defined by the rivalry between BLUR and OASIS, but this was a true flowering of innovative bands who examined what it meant to be British – and in so doing became popular not just in the UK, but around the world. Noel Gallagher has sold over 40 million albums worldwide.
These have proved to be enduring talents with large, loyal audiences. Timed to coincide with tours by NOEL GALLAGHER (April), LIAM GALLAGHER (June),and MANIC STREET PREACHERS (April), the special will include in-depth new reviews and articles on these artists and more besides.
They include: SUEDE (Brett Anderson autobiography and debut album reissued March 30th), PULP, PAUL WELLER, ELASTICA, THE VERVE and RADIOHEAD.
The magazine will also feature an introduction to Britpop pre-1990s and also a piece on Britpop’s legacy, focusing on ARCTIC MONKEYS, whose new album has just been announced
